Affinity of a 1,4-benzodioxane derivative with alpha-adrenolytic activity to isolated synaptic membranes from rat brain.

The experiments carried out with KS 5-2, dibozan and WB 4101 allowed for a comparison of the affinity of KS 5-2 with that of the other two compounds. High affinity of the three compounds and differences in their affinity with respect to the alpha-adrenergic receptors were established. The results were compared with the 1H-NMR spectroscopic data, revealing the intimate structure of WB 4101, dibozan and KS 5-2 in such a way as to substantiate their pharmacological action by their chemical structure.[1]
